Market Insights on United Kingdom Smart Pole Market
• The United Kingdom's smart pole market has undergone a remarkable transformation over the past five years, evolving from isolated pilot projects into a coordinated national infrastructure priority. According to the research report, "United Kingdom Smart Poles Market Overview, 2031," published by Bonafide Research, the United Kingdom Smart Poles market is anticipated to add USD 1.76 Billion by 2026–31.The sector is propelled by a powerful convergence of government ambition and municipal action. The Department for Science, Innovation and Technology's (DSIT) Smart Infrastructure Pilots Programme (SIPP), a £1.5 million initiative, sought to support local authorities in procuring and testing smart multi-purpose columns for mobile and wireless connectivity services.
• The programme built upon the Digital Connectivity Infrastructure Accelerator (DCIA), which developed new Publicly Available Standards (PAS 191) concerning the design and procurement of smart multi-purpose columns. Six areas across the UK received funding through SIPP, including Oxfordshire County Council (£250,000), Tees Valley Combined Authority (£202,500), Westminster City Council (£165,000), and Cambridgeshire County Council (£220,000).
• Oxford has become the first UK city to roll out a new wireless infrastructure model that turns existing street lighting into multi-operator connectivity hubs, with BrightSites by Signify partnering with Cornerstone and Dense Air to support 4G, 5G, and IoT connectivity. The Lighting Live Annual Conference 2025, held in Glasgow on 18-19 June, brought together industry professionals to address these challenges, with CU Phosco's National Accounts Manager Ben Hiscott presenting "Lessons Learned from Deploying Smart Poles".
Competitive Landscape of United Kingdom Smart Pole Market
• A dynamic and competitive ecosystem characterizes the United Kingdom's smart pole market, blending global lighting giants with specialized technology innovators. Leading participants include Signify N.V., CU Phosco, Telensa, and Siemens AG, alongside connectivity specialists like Cornerstone, Dense Air, On Tower, Ontix, and Freshwave.
• BrightSites by Signify has emerged as a key player, with its platform designed to be Layer 2 agnostic and integrate with any IEEE-compliant data layer, allowing cities to monetize their infrastructure by making it available for internal and external customers.
• Suffolk Council has joined the growing list of UK regions adopting PowerAID™, an AI-powered streetlighting platform delivering real-world savings without costly upgrades, with deployments at Rougham Tower Avenue and Horringer Road already achieving energy savings of 47.34% and 48.94% respectively.
• Liverpool City Council allocated £1.5 million for a major lighting upgrade around Bramley Moore Dock, installing modern LED lighting columns connected to a Central Management System (CMS) that allows for remote monitoring and dimming to save energy during low-traffic periods.
• Hartlepool Development Corporation is rolling out pioneering 8-metre smart columns at six locations between Hartlepool Railway Station and the Marina, incorporating electronic screens, smart street lighting, environmental monitors, traffic counters, audio speakers, and 4G/5G enabled small cells.
• In March 2024, Virgin Media O2 effectively tested a novel approach to enhancing and growing mobile services by integrating new smart poles with its fixed network infrastructure, which may contribute to increased mobile coverage in local communities around the United Kingdom. Alongside the operator's current national fiber network cabinets, smart poles have been erected as part of the innovation trial, which was carried out in partnership with shareholder Liberty Global.
• The value chain is shifting toward integrated solutions and AI-driven analytics, with entry barriers remaining substantial due to the technical complexity of retrofitting legacy power line control circuits and the need for compliance with PAS 191 standards. The London Borough of Richmond upon Thames has entered into open access agreements with small cell device suppliers to expand 4G and 5G networks throughout the borough at no additional cost to the Council.

Driver: Government-Backed Infrastructure Programmes
DSIT's Smart Infrastructure Pilots Programme (SIPP), a £1.5 million initiative, has catalysed smart pole deployment across six UK authorities. Combined with local authority matching investment totaling £2.7 million, the programme has unlocked over £4 million in total investment. The development of PAS 191 standards has provided local authorities with a clear framework for procuring smart multi-purpose columns, accelerating municipal adoption and creating a replicable model for nationwide deployment.
Challenge: Retrofitting Legacy Infrastructure
Adapting existing power line control circuits and managing new network operations presents significant technical challenges. The complexity of integrating smart technology with aging streetlight stock increases project costs and extends timelines. The Smart Street Infrastructure Security Report highlighted that the presence of multiple connectivity technologies on lighting columns may increase security risks, adding another layer of complexity for local authorities navigating both technical and regulatory hurdles.

Trend: AI-Powered Energy Optimisation Artificial intelligence is transforming UK smart poles from passive lighting into active energy management assets. Suffolk Council's adoption of Felicity's PowerAID platform has demonstrated real-world energy savings of 47.34% and 48.94% at pilot locations. The AI-powered streetlighting platform delivers measurable public value with zero capital expenditure, optimising safety through real-time responsive dimming while reducing emissions from day one.
Segment Analysis
United Kingdom Smart Pole Software Market by Component
• Hardware forms the physical foundation of UK smart pole infrastructure, encompassing durable LED lighting lamps, pole brackets, communication devices, and controllers. Liverpool's £1.5 million waterfront upgrade includes modern LED lighting columns connected to a Central Management System. Hartlepool's 8-metre smart columns incorporate electronic screens, environmental monitors, and traffic counters.
• Software platforms are rapidly emerging as the strategic differentiator, enabling centralized management, real-time monitoring, and predictive maintenance. Suffolk Council's PowerAID™ platform delivers AI-powered streetlighting management with real-world energy savings. The BrightSites platform integrates with existing application environments, connecting to fibre networks, sensors, and IoT platforms.
• The service segment encompasses installation, maintenance, data analytics, and cybersecurity management. London Borough of Richmond upon Thames has entered open access agreements with suppliers like On Tower, Ontix, and Freshwave to expand 4G and 5G networks at no cost to the Council. Hartlepool's smart columns feed traffic data into the existing Urban Traffic Management System.

United Kingdom Smart Pole Software Market by Installation Type
• New installations are deployed in greenfield developments, major infrastructure projects, and urban renewal zones. Hartlepool's six smart columns between the Railway Station and Marina represent new deployment, with planning approval granted for five columns in the Development Corporation area. Oxford's BrightSites deployment turns existing street lighting into connectivity hubs.
• Retrofit installations offer cost-effective pathways to smart pole adoption, converting existing streetlight infrastructure without new foundations. The BrightSites platform is designed to retrofit legacy lighting infrastructure, adapting existing power line control circuits. Suffolk Council's PowerAID™ deployment requires no costly upgrades, demonstrating the viability of retrofit approaches.
United Kingdom Smart Pole Software Market by Application
• Smart transportation leads UK smart pole applications, with adaptive lighting improving safety and energy efficiency. Liverpool's waterfront upgrade addresses increased demand and changing patterns of road use associated with events at the Hill Dickinson Stadium. East Riding received £3.3 million to study more environmentally friendly ways of lighting main roads.
• Public spaces benefit from smart poles providing Wi-Fi, environmental monitoring, and digital signage. Hartlepool's smart columns feature 55" electronic display screens for council events, wayfinding directions, and transport timetables. Oxford's deployment supports environmental, economic, and social benefits for local communities.
• Industrial applications at railways and harbours leverage smart poles for logistics optimisation and security. Hartlepool's smart columns between the Railway Station and Marina integrate 4G and 5G small cells to complement waterfront connectivity projects. Teesside International Airport is introducing new smart columns as part of the regional rollout.
• Corporate campuses and parking lots deploy smart poles for security surveillance, occupancy monitoring, and EV charging. The government's smart street lamp pilot includes EV charging hubs as a key function. Blackpool's Smart Traffic Corridor scheme, funded by the Department for Transport's Green Light Fund (£567,000), uses innovative technology to improve traffic flow in high congestion areas.
